Hundreds of unionized workers protested outside Xbox studios in North America in response to mass layoffs announced by Microsoft. The Communications Workers of America organized rallies to advocate for fair treatment and contracts, asserting the layoffs exemplify corporate greed. With over 3,200 jobs targeted, the layoffs have significantly impacted veteran talent in the gaming industry, leading to concerns about the future of Xbox development and labor practices.
Microsoft's announcement of mass layoffs initiated widespread protests from union workers across multiple locations.
